Mit einem Schaltplan UND deinem Platinenlayout könte man dir bestimmt besser helfen.
Hallo,
ich hab folgendes Problem: ich habe 2 DC Motoren am L293D welche vom UC gesteuert werden. Zusätzlich noch ein Servo und HC-SR04. Alles läuft wunderbar bis ich die Motoren am L293D anschließe, sobald ich das mache spinnt die ganze Elektronik. ich habe auch schon die Motoren mit den 3 üblichen Kondensatoren bestückt so wie die beiden Leitungen separat durch ein Ferit Ring gezogen. Zusätzlich hab ich auch die +5v und die +6V für die Motoren nochmal nach dem L293D mit einem 100n Kondensator gegen Masse geschaltet, dies brachte etwas Verbesserung, jedoch sind immer noch Störungen auf dem 5V Netz so das mal der Servo nicht richtig läuft oder der Ultraschallsensor Aussetzer hat. Nun meine Frage kann man noch mehr in Sachen Entstörung machen, oder gibt es ne Möglichkeit die Schaltung ab den L293D separat mit Spannung zuversorgen, so das die DC Motoren die 5V für den US, Servo und UC Stören.
Schonmal vielen danke für eure Hilfe.
KDE
PS die Spannungsstabilisierung für die 5V laufen über den 7805 und die Motoren bekommen separate 6V über den L293D
Mit einem Schaltplan UND deinem Platinenlayout könte man dir bestimmt besser helfen.
Schaltplan!
Logikspannung und Motorspannung am L293 entkoppeln.
Schaltplan mach ich eben fertig Layout gibt es keins ist erst mal nur auf einer Steckkarte.
Kann man hier eine Eagle Datei Hochladen oder per Screenshoot?
Geändert von Kde47 (10.04.2016 um 14:38 Uhr)
Hallo!
Oft hilft analoge und digitale Masse voneinander trennen: https://www.roboternetz.de/community...als-Treiber%29 .
MfG (Mit feinem Grübeln) Wir unterstützen dich bei deinen Projekten, aber wir entwickeln sie nicht für dich. (radbruch) "Irgendwas" geht "irgendwie" immer...(Rabenauge) Machs - und berichte.(oberallgeier) Man weißt wie, aber nie warum. Gut zu wissen, was man nicht weiß. Zuerst messen, danach fragen. Was heute geht, wurde gestern gebastelt. http://www.youtube.com/watch?v=qOAnVO3y2u8 Danke!
Wie stell ich das jetzt genau an einfach nur den Widerstand zwischen beiden Massen? Wenn ich das jetzt richtig verstanden hab, wen ja wie groß müsste dieser den sein?
Die Spannungsversorgung ist explizit nicht im Schaltplan, deshalb kann ich nur vermuten. Bei den oben geschilderten Problemen liegt es nahe, dass die Versorgungsspannung durch den relativ hohen Anlaufstrom der Motoren soweit zusammenbricht, dass der Rest der Elektronik zu "spinnen" anfängt. Was häufig falsch eingeschätzt wird:
1. Der Innenwiderstand von Batterien oder Akkus: Die Spannung sinkt mit steigenden Entladestrom.
2. Der Anlaufstrom von Motoren ist typ. 10 Mal so hoch wie der im Datenblatt angegebene Nennstrom (und um ein Vielfaches höher als der Leerlaufstrom).
3. Auch Servos können richtig Strom ziehen
4. Spannungsregler wie 7805 brauchen mindestens 7 Volt Eingangsspannung
Also der Spannungsregler wird mit nen alten 12V Netzteil versorgt.
Die DC Motoren arbeiten mit 2-6V DC werden mit 6V NimH versorgt.
Servo, UC und hc-sr04 werden vom 7805 versorgt.
ohne DC Motoren Arbeitet der Servo und der hc-sr04 fehler frei, erst wenn der DC Motor dazukommt. hab ich Probleme auf dem 5V
So wie der ranke schon schrieb es können auch Versorgungsspannungen sein: https://www.roboternetz.de/community...ren-Dioden-etc . Übrigens, Kampf mit Störungen ist sehr komplex.
MfG (Mit feinem Grübeln) Wir unterstützen dich bei deinen Projekten, aber wir entwickeln sie nicht für dich. (radbruch) "Irgendwas" geht "irgendwie" immer...(Rabenauge) Machs - und berichte.(oberallgeier) Man weißt wie, aber nie warum. Gut zu wissen, was man nicht weiß. Zuerst messen, danach fragen. Was heute geht, wurde gestern gebastelt. http://www.youtube.com/watch?v=qOAnVO3y2u8 Danke!
Also hab jetzt im betrieb mal die 5V Spannung gemessen diese liegt (leider hab ich nur ein multimeter hier) bei 5.00-5.01V mit und ohne DC Motor
lass ich den Motor angeschlossen und halte ihn per Hand kurz fest sind alle Störungen weg.
Geändert von Kde47 (10.04.2016 um 16:15 Uhr)
Lesezeichen